Increasing the current domestic operators for3G users, Chinese Unicom3G(WCDMA) number of users have been far more than the2G of the user, and thenumber of3G users still show explosive growth momentum。The development of3G network is entering a mature period and presents the blowout。 With theimprovement of living standards, a variety of sporting events, concerts, recreationalactivities to enrich people’s daily life。Activities in the high degree area of theusers, how to guarantee the stable and reliable operation of large capacity3Gnetworks at the same time providing high-speed3G network and maximizingresource efficiency is particularly important。With the diversification of sustained growth of the user number, the conventionalsingle carrier for one base station sector has been unable to meet the demand ofuser traffic, so the original sector opened two, three and four carriers of large capacityto upgrade configuration, this configuration only needs to upgrade the software, fastand convenient without additional hardware support which is good for mid-timesolution. However, with further increasing of the user density, four subcarrier forsingle sector still unable to meet the capacity requirements, then we need toconsider the capacity improvement more. But the single carrier frequency’s maximumoutput power is80W, which is unable to open more carrier in single carrier frequencyto demand total power constraints. So we creatively proposed dual carrier frequency(WRFU/RRU) bridging and made eight carriers networking in the application ofhigh user density region. The creativity of this solution lies in using RFU/RRUto make eight carriers networking mode by crossing light ports. Eight carriers aresuccessfully applied to high traffic security. The scheme has been successfullyapplied in Guangdong Unicom, Shanghai Unicom and At the same time abroad.
